Jason Mewes

Actor, Comedian, Podcaster

Perhaps best known as “Jay”, the foul-mouthed foil to hetero-life mate “Silent Bob” in Kevin Smith’s View Askewnivere, Jason Mewes has blossomed into a full-blown pop culture icon since his debut in 1994’s Clerks. He would soon become a James Bond-like character of the mid-90’s low budget film – a fast talking, over-sexed, but ultimately harmless and likeable guy.

With cult-fans following his controversial antics, Mewes has captured audiences with his rebellious banter against his unspoken other half and longtime friend, Kevin Smith (Silent Bob). Since the beginning of the duo’s offbeat work together, Mewes and Smith have continued to build on their beloved character driven roles from the Jay and Silent Bob series including Dogma, Chasing Amy, Mallrats, and more. The duo returned in 2019, along with a star-studded cast in the Jay and Silent Bob Reboot. In 2022, the pair took up the mantle of this toking twosome once more in Kevin Smith’s Clerks III.

Outside of his work with Smith, Mewes can be seen in the film The Last Godfather with Harvey Keitel and TV shows like Supergirl, The Flash, and most recently, Murdoch Mysteries.  Behind the camera, Mewes’ directorial debut, Madness in the Method, featured a cavalcade of celebrities including the one and only Stan Lee.


Beyond the screen, Jay stays busy with a wide range of projects – including streaming his virtual video gaming escapades on Twitch, telling the tumultuous tales of his absurdly unique life in his solo show, Diary of a Man Child, and appearing alongside Kevin Smith for the live Jay & Silent Bob’s Aural Sects Tour.
